导读:
MySQL索引和搜索引擎是数据库中非常重要的组成部分,它们可以提高数据的查询效率和准确性 。本文将从以下几个方面介绍MySQL索引和搜索引擎的相关知识 。
1. 什么是MySQL索引?
MySQL索引是一种用于加速数据库查询的数据结构 。它可以帮助数据库系统快速定位到需要查找的数据,从而提高查询效率 。MySQL索引可以建立在一个或多个列上,也可以跨越多个表 。
2. MySQL索引的类型
MySQL索引主要分为B-Tree索引、哈希索引、全文索引等 。其中B-Tree索引是最常用的一种索引类型,它能够快速定位到需要查找的数据 。
3. 如何创建MySQL索引?
在MySQL中,可以使用CREATE INDEX语句来创建索引 。创建索引时需要注意选择合适的列和索引类型,以及避免过多的索引对数据库性能造成的影响 。
4. 什么是MySQL搜索引擎?
MySQL搜索引擎是一种用于全文检索的工具 。它可以通过关键字搜索数据库中的数据,并返回符合条件的结果 。MySQL搜索引擎可以支持多种语言,包括中文、英文等 。
5. MySQL搜索引擎的使用方法
在MySQL中,可以使用MATCH AGAINST语句来进行全文检索 。在使用该语句时 , 需要注意选择合适的搜索模式和关键字,以及避免过多的搜索对数据库性能造成的影响 。
总结:
【mysql索引类型和索引方法 mysql索引和搜索引擎】MySQL索引和搜索引擎是数据库中非常重要的组成部分 , 它们可以提高数据的查询效率和准确性 。在使用MySQL索引时,需要选择合适的列和索引类型,并避免过多的索引对数据库性能造成的影响 。在使用MySQL搜索引擎时,需要选择合适的搜索模式和关键字,并避免过多的搜索对数据库性能造成的影响 。
推荐阅读
- 如何查找韩国服务器的地址? 韩国服务器地址怎么查询
- mysql查询几天前的数据 mysql查询日期前一天
- mysql 匿名存储过程 mysql禁止匿名访问
- mysql 容量限制 mysql吞吐量怎么设置
- mysql数据库直接拷贝覆盖迁移 拷贝的mysql怎么启动
- mysql保存相同的数据
- mysql时间减 mysql当前时间约束
- mysql环境变量的配置win10 mysql驱动环境变量